url中文报错
url中如果传了中文,浏览器会报错:The header content contains invalid characters。原因:浏览器自动把这个url进行decodeURIComponent,英文就不用在意,但是中文直接decodeURIComponent就会出现乱码。官方解释:有效的URI(通用资源标识符)不能包含某些字符,比如
转载
2023-06-09 23:41:06
380阅读
环境:web.xml中配置了<filter>
<filter-name>encodingFilter</filter-name>
<filter-class>
org.springframework.web.filter.CharacterEncodingFilter
</filter-class>
转载
2023-06-17 19:23:21
129阅读
URL中传递中文字符的解决方法
转载
2023-06-27 09:28:25
117阅读
## 实现Java中文URL
作为一名经验丰富的开发者,我很高兴能够帮助你实现Java中文URL。在本文中,我将向你介绍实现过程的流程,并提供每一步所需的代码和解释。让我们开始吧!
### 流程概述
实现Java中文URL的过程可以分为以下几个步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 通过URL编码将中文字符转换为URL可识别的格式 |
| 2 | 通过URL
原创
2023-10-04 12:10:20
84阅读
WEB开发过程中,当通过HTTP GET 方式提交带有中文的请求时,后台会出现乱码。解决办法:在前段通过脚本将含有中文的字符串通过encodeURI(str)编码,后端通过URLDecoder.decode(param, "UTF-8");进行解码即可,在调试过程中,这里的编码可以换成gb2312,GBK,或者URLDecoder.decode(param)。一般在前端对参数进行1-3次编码即可解
转载
2023-10-07 21:33:47
452阅读
URL传参中文对于程序员来说,是个很头疼的问题吧。虽然在尽量避免使用中文参数,但总有避免不了的时候。现就自己的经验,总结如下:1.将字符串转码:newString(“xxxxx”.getBytes("iso-8859-1"),"utf-8")这种转码方式有很大的弊端,因为它是使用指定的字符集将此String编码为byte 序列,并将结果存储到一个新的byte 数组中,然后通过使用指定的字符编码将生
转载
2024-03-08 15:13:36
224阅读
解决方法: 1.设置web.config文件 <system.web> <globalization
原创
2022-03-30 11:18:19
306阅读
# java.net.URL介绍及使用示例
## 简介
在Java中,`java.net.URL`类提供了一种简单的方法来访问互联网资源。URL代表统一资源定位符,它是一个指向互联网上资源的指针。
URL类提供了许多方法,可以通过URL连接到远程服务器,读取和写入数据。它还提供了一些便捷的方法来获取URL的各个部分,例如协议、主机、端口和路径等。
## 类图
```mermaid
cla
原创
2023-08-23 08:09:26
167阅读
Http请求时,URL中作为参数值的中文字符等会被编码 1、处理编码思路:在浏览器上访问时,每个空格会被转码为 %20 ,URLencode会将每个空格转码为 + URLEncode的转码会将一些不需要转码的字符也进行转码(例如不是参数值的& : /等)对于需要的参数先进行编码。(如果是get请求可以先使用URLEncode编码后进行URL的拼接)
转载
2024-01-24 15:50:22
110阅读
有的字符在url中传递的时候回编码(可能是自动的)将其符号转变为%加上ASCII码;如果在客户端或者服务端接收到的时候没有解码就会出现类似乱码的问题;其实不然只是没有进行解码
转载
2023-07-07 18:41:40
182阅读
# Java URL中文转码实现步骤
作为一名经验丰富的开发者,我将教会你如何实现Java中URL中文转码。这个过程可以分为以下几个步骤:
1. 解析URL中的中文字符。
2. 将中文字符转换为UTF-8编码。
3. 将UTF-8编码的中文字符替换URL中对应的位置。
接下来,我将逐步介绍每个步骤需要做的事情,并提供相关的代码和注释。
## 第一步:解析URL中的中文字符
URL中的中文
原创
2023-08-17 07:37:46
1701阅读
## Java中文URL编码
在Java中,URL编码是一种将特殊字符转换为URL安全字符的过程。URL编码通常用于将包含特殊字符的字符串转换为符合URL规范的字符串,以便在URL中进行传递。
### 什么是URL编码?
URL编码是一种将URL中的非字母数字字符转换为特殊字符序列的过程。这些特殊字符序列由一个百分号(%)后跟两个十六进制数组成,表示该字符在ASCII字符集中的编码值。
U
原创
2023-09-03 05:34:59
323阅读
# Java中的HTTP URL中文处理
在Java开发中,我们经常需要处理URL并进行HTTP请求。URL中的中文字符如果没有正确处理,会导致编码问题和请求失败。本文将介绍如何使用Java来处理HTTP URL中的中文字符。
## URL编码和解码
在开始讲解处理中文字符之前,我们先来了解一下URL编码和解码的概念。URL编码是将URL中的非字母数字字符替换为一些特殊字符序列的过程,以便于
原创
2023-07-30 11:38:51
63阅读
# Java URL 中文加密的实现指南
在网络编程中,URL 中可能会包含中文字符,直接使用会导致URL解析错误,因此需要对其进行编码。本文将指导你如何在 Java 中实现中文 URL 的加密与解密。
## 流程概述
在实现 Java URL 中文加密的过程中,我们可以分为以下几个步骤:
| 步骤 | 描述 |
|------|------
原创
2024-08-18 06:11:51
101阅读
# 如何在Java中使用URL类处理中文字符
## 介绍
在Java中,URL类提供了一种方便的方式来处理URL地址,包括中文字符。然而,由于中文字符在URL中的编码问题,需要进行一些额外的处理。本文将向你展示如何使用URL类来处理中文字符,以便你能够更好地理解和应用这些知识。
## 步骤概述
在下面的表格中,我将简要描述使用URL类处理中文字符的整个流程,以帮助你更好地理解。
| 步骤 |
原创
2023-08-08 08:29:29
703阅读
# Java中处理URL中的中文参数
在Java中处理URL时,如果URL中包含中文参数,我们需要对其进行编码和解码,以确保参数能够正确传递和解析。本文将指导你完成这个流程,帮助你理解如何在Java中实现URL中文参数的处理。
## 流程概述
下面的表格展示了解决问题的步骤:
| 步骤 | 描述 |
|------|---------------
原创
2024-08-12 06:11:59
17阅读
# Java 中文转码 URL 教程
作为一名经验丰富的开发者,我很高兴能帮助刚入行的小白们解决实际问题。今天,我们将一起学习如何在 Java 中实现中文转码 URL。这是一个非常实用的技能,尤其是在处理国际化应用程序时。
## 流程图
首先,让我们通过一个流程图来了解整个中文转码 URL 的过程:
```mermaid
flowchart TD
A[开始] --> B{是否需要转
原创
2024-07-25 05:42:31
60阅读
# Java 中文 URL 转换科普
在我们日常使用互联网时,往往会遇到包含中文字符的 URL。这种 URL 可能会导致一些浏览器或应用程序无法正确解析。不过,我们可以通过 Java 编程语言来解决这个问题,将中文标题转换为有效的 URL。本文将为大家介绍如何在 Java 中进行中文 URL 转换,并提供相应的代码示例。
## 中文 URL 的问题
为了保证 URL 的有效性,URL 中的字
原创
2024-07-31 10:29:04
18阅读
# Java中URL中文编码的解析与使用
在使用Java进行网络编程时,经常会涉及到URL的编码与解码操作。URL中常常包含中文字符,为了确保URL的正确性和可靠性,在进行网络请求之前需要对URL进行编码,以免出现乱码或错误的请求。本文将介绍Java中URL中文编码的相关知识,并给出代码示例。
## URL编码与解码
URL编码是将URL中的非ASCII字符、特殊字符和保留字符转换成可安全传
原创
2023-07-30 11:17:21
147阅读
Java中的URL编码是一种将特殊字符转换为可在URL中传输的格式的技术。URL编码是一种将URL中的非ASCII字符转换为%XY的形式,其中XY是两位十六进制数。在URL中,空格通常被编码为加号(+)或%20。而在URL中,中文字符和其他非ASCII字符则需要进行更复杂的编码处理。
在Java中,我们可以使用`java.net.URLEncoder`类来进行URL编码。下面通过代码示例详细介绍
原创
2024-02-02 08:43:49
61阅读